This is the next installment in a series of articles about the essential diagrams used within the Unified Modeling Language, or UML. November 15, 2010 From MIT Press: "This book offers a new approach to the requirements challenge, based on. Just Released! Another novel by Roger Pressman! Pressman & Associates, Inc. Vol.7, No.3, May, 2004. Mathematical and Natural Sciences. Study on Bilinear Scheme and Application to Three-dimensional Convective Equation (Itaru Hataue and Yosuke. Agile software development describes a set of values and principles for software development under which requirements and solutions evolve through the collaborative.
Guide to Business Process Modeling. Develop Good Business Process Models How does a professional get started on a BP Model?
One of the common approaches advocates picking a problem, selecting the method, and then solving the problem. Keeping it simple ensures that everything relevant is in the model and everything in the model is relevant. Develop lists of tasks, people, and the time required to complete the model. Conduct your interviews in the order the roles appear on the process model.
Document. Document. Recheck all of your symbols, ensure there is a key, and follow each step to ensure that the path takes you either back or ahead. Know your desired outcome ahead of time. Figure out your start and end points. Get ahold of the documents and forms ahead of time that are part of the process. Use templates whenever you can.
According to Steve Wallis, Co- Founder/Analyst/Consultant at ASK MATT, Foundation for the Advancement of Social Theory (FAST) - Theory for a better world: Image Source: Steve Wallis. Oh, if only life were so easy – and so predictable, however, it is not. Therefore, we looked for a slightly different approach to business process modeling. Calling it Strategic Knowledge Mapping (SKM), we focus on the transformational aspects of modeling. Rather than modeling what is happening on the “surface” level (e. Research gives information to manufacturing), we encourage our clients to see what changes occur at all of the interconnected steps of the process. From our research and experience, we have developed two easy techniques for developing good models.
First, in order to understand a transformation in a model, there must be more than one arrow pointing towards each box. For example, if we are talking about making pastries, the process of creation requires raw material (flour, eggs, sugar, chocolate, etc.) and equipment (oven, racks, mixers, etc.) and cooks (with some level of expertise). Therefore, in order to better understand the transformation, we create a model showing how each of those . However, here is the hidden insight (ex: chocolate filling): If you have a model where there is only one arrow pointing towards something, that lack of additional arrows indicates a gap in the model. For managing the process, you are missing an alternative path. The second tip for making effective models is to understand each arrow as being . Causality is the essence of scientific understanding.
Agile software development teams embrace change, accepting the idea that requirements will evolve throughout a project. The sashimi software process (Takeuchi+Nonaka1986-nnpd) is quite similar to the waterfall, except that the phases overlap to show that requirements can't be completed. Find and compare Risk Management software. Free, interactive tool to quickly narrow your choices and contact multiple vendors.
To understand the transformational process, and business processes in general, it is not enough to simply say, . And, for managing that process, there may be some tradeoffs between them (a really good expert might be able to stretch the raw material a bit), but each stream is required to create the end product. Without raw materials, I will not have a pastry with my coffee!”.